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(3177)

Unified Diff: chrome/browser/download/save_package_file_picker_chromeos.h

Issue 12662032: Merge SavePackageFilePicker{,ChromeOS} (Closed) Base URL: svn://svn.chromium.org/chrome/trunk/src
Patch Set: @r196175 Created 7 years, 8 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: chrome/browser/download/save_package_file_picker_chromeos.h
diff --git a/chrome/browser/download/save_package_file_picker_chromeos.h b/chrome/browser/download/save_package_file_picker_chromeos.h
index 42f3320cba43bf38b421aa7d7212b6038dafb49c..ce1e7c80385a07ecf8f55604139197e3f117be45 100644
--- a/chrome/browser/download/save_package_file_picker_chromeos.h
+++ b/chrome/browser/download/save_package_file_picker_chromeos.h
@@ -23,6 +23,7 @@ class SavePackageFilePickerChromeOS : public ui::SelectFileDialog::Listener,
content::WebContents* web_contents,
const base::FilePath& suggested_path,
bool is_html,
+ const base::Callback<void(const base::FilePath&)>& on_chosen,
const content::SavePackagePathPickedCallback& callback);
// Used to disable prompting the user for a directory/filename of the saved
@@ -42,8 +43,9 @@ class SavePackageFilePickerChromeOS : public ui::SelectFileDialog::Listener,
void* unused_params) OVERRIDE;
virtual void FileSelectionCanceled(void* params) OVERRIDE;
+ base::Callback<void(const base::FilePath&)> on_chosen_;
content::SavePackagePathPickedCallback callback_;
- bool is_html_;
+ content::SavePageType save_type_;
// For managing select file dialogs.
scoped_refptr<ui::SelectFileDialog> select_file_dialog_;

Powered by Google App Engine
This is Rietveld 408576698